I'd put that 2001 Miami team first.  Didnt they have Frank Gore, Willis McGahee, AND Clinton Portis on that roster at RB?  Ed Reed AND Sean Taylor AND Antrel Rolle.  Jon Vilma AND DJ Williams.  Vince Wilfork!  Andre Johnson!  Bryant McKinnie!  Jeremy Shockey and Kellen Winsow.  

 

It was just sick.  That roster was unbelievable.

 

The remaining top 4 would be similar to yours.  04 USC was great.  I thought 05 USC was eve nbetter but they lost to Vince Young who is still one of the best college players Ive ever seen.  I thought 08 Florida was great.  So my remaining top 4 would be some combo of 04 USC, 05 Texas, and 08 Florida.

 

It wouldnt surprise me if any of those championship Bama teams could beat any of those other teams but the way they play just doesnt look impressive so it hurts their image.  Teams that just grind you to death just dont look as impressive.

 

As far as the most recent winner in FSU.  I'd put them in the bottom half.  To no fault of their own, their schedule was just so weak so its hard to gauge their talent.  And I thought they were outplayed by Auburn who made a ton of bad mistakes to lose that championship game.
